- From the Simulations Menu at the top of the screen, Select the Batch Mixing Simulation.
- When the Start switch (I:1/0) is pressed, pump P1 will be energized and the tank will start to fill. The pulses generated by Flowmeter 1 should be used to increment a counter.
- When the count reaches a value where the tank is approximately 90% full, the pump is to be shut-off and and the control panels FULL light is to be energized.
- The filling operation is to halt immediately if the stop switch is pressed.
- While testing, utilize the "Reset Simulation" and the "Reset Timers and Counters" entries in the Simulations menu to re-start your program.
- Modify your program so that it meets the following additional requirements:
- The mixer will run for 8 seconds once the tank is full.
- When the mixing is complete, drain pump P3 is to be started and the tank is to be drained. Flowmeter 3 will be employed to decrement the existing counter, and draining will be allowed to continue till the counters accumulator reaches zero.
- Once the tank is empty again, pressing the Start switch will cause the sequence to repeat.
Exercise #3 -- Continuous Operation
- Modify your program so that the filling and emptying sequence will repeat continuously once it has been started by the initial pressing of the Start switch.
- Ensure that the RUN light is energized when the mixer or either pump is running.
- The STANDBY light should light and the process should halt when the Stop button is pressed.
- The process should restart where it left off if the the Start button is pressed following a Stop.
